The HEX to Binary Converter transforms hexadecimal (base-16) values into their binary (base-2) equivalent.
Why Hex and Binary Are Closely Related
Hexadecimal exists largely as a more compact, human-friendly way to represent binary data — each single hex digit corresponds to exactly 4 binary bits, since 16 (hex's base) is 2 to the 4th power. This clean relationship means converting between the two is more straightforward than converting binary to decimal, and is why hex is so commonly used as a readable shorthand for binary data in programming and computing contexts.
Where This Conversion Comes Up
- Low-level programming — examining memory addresses, color values, or hardware registers often involves switching between hex (for readability) and binary (for understanding the actual bit-level representation).
- Networking and protocols — certain data formats and protocol headers are documented in hex but need to be understood in binary to interpret individual flag bits.
- Educational purposes — a practical way to reinforce understanding of how different number bases relate to each other at the bit level.
A Quick Mental Shortcut
Since each hex digit maps to exactly 4 bits, converting by hand is a matter of converting each hex digit individually into its 4-bit binary equivalent and concatenating the results — no need to convert the entire hex value to decimal first as an intermediate step.
